Libya is country that is largely desert or semi-desert. A large majority of the population are Libyan Arabs who were once a Bedouin nomadic society. Their lifestyles were radically changed by the discovery of oil and most have settled down in towns and cities. Polygamy is permitted and families are patriarchal and extended family is extremely important. There are almost no known Christians in Libya. The Libyan Arabs are one of the most unreached people groups in the world. No form of evangelism or missions work is allowed in Libya. A pervasive network of secret police and fear of betrayal prevents Libyan Christians from gathering publicly for church. Most Libyan Arabs are not aware of what Christians really believe. Because of their strong Muslim roots, even if they had an opportunity to hear the Gospel, they would not initially consider the message as personal for themselves.
